#CF6623 Hex Color Code
#CF6623
The Hexadecimal Color #CF6623 is a contrast shade of Chocolate. #CF6623 RGB value is rgb(207, 102, 35). RGB Color Model of #CF6623 consists of 81% red, 40% green and 13% blue. HSL color Mode of #CF6623 has 23°(degrees) Hue, 71% Saturation and 47% Lightness. #CF6623 color has an wavelength of 605.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#CF6623 is #FF9933.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#CF6623 is #C62. The Closest Color to #CF6623 is #D2691E. Official Name of #CF6623 Hex Code is Piper.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#CF6623 is 0 Cyan 51 Magenta 83 Yellow 19 Black and #CF6623 CMY is 0, 51, 83.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#CF6623 is hsl(23,71,47,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(23, 83, 81).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#CF6623 is 30.79, 22.89, 4.39.
Hex8 Value of #CF6623 is #CF6623FF. Decimal Value of #CF6623 is 13592099 and Octal Value of #CF6623 is 63663043. Binary Value of #CF6623 is 11001111, 1100110, 100011 and Android of #CF6623 is 4291782179 / 0xffcf6623.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#CF6623 is 0.53, 0.394, 0.394 and YIQ Color Space of #CF6623 is 125.757, 84.0966, 1.3571.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#CF6623 is 31.68, 17.22, 4.72.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#CF6623 is 54.96, 37.54, 53.76.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#CF6623 is 54.96, 85.84, 45.4.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#CF6623 is 54.96, 65.57, 55.07. Hunter Lab variable of #CF6623 is 47.84, 31.15, 28.05.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#CF6623
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.
The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.
The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.
The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
